COMMON FACTORS CAUSING SKIN DAMAGE

COMMON FACTORS CAUSING SKIN DAMAGE

Our skin endures a lot which can be due to every day natural changes or due to environmental changes caused by human. Often people take skincare for granted. As a result the skin damage escalates and it leads to premature signs of aging like hyperpigmentation, fine line and wrinkles.

Let’s take a closer look on how the natural and environmental factors affects our skin:

NATURAL FACTORS CAUSING SKIN DAMAGE
Natural or intrinsic factors are mostly hereditary and from our genes. Intrinsic factors include the following:

  • The turnover and renewal rate of the cells in our skin slows down which leads to dull skin.
  • The melanin production becomes uneven leading to hyperpigmentation.
  • The sebaceous gland decreases as a result of increased fine lines and wrinkles

ENVIRONMENTAL FACTORS CAUSING SKIN DAMAGE
Environmental or extrinsic factors are caused as a result of the environmental changes and can be controlled with proper and appropriate use of natural skin care products. There are many things which contribute to the extrinsic factors:

  • Excessive exposure to the sunlight damages the top layer of the skin. UV rays are responsible for 90% of the skin damage which leads to the symptoms of skin aging.
  • Poor Nutrition is one of the factors which affects our skin.
  • Stress and lack of sleep leads to dark circles and puffy eyes.
  • Smoking and drinking reduces the turnover of the skin cells and makes the skin dry and dull.
  • Getting exposed to pollution like smog, ozone, smoke etc damages the skin to a great extent.


Ultimately all these factors causing skin damage such as an uneven skin tone along with pigmentation, fine lines, wrinkles, loss of elasticity in the skin, loss of glow and finally early signs of aging.
